Crockford on JavaScript
Good morning everyone, having a slow day at work? take the time to listen to these videos, or just put them in background while you work!
“During the past three months, Yahoo!’s JavaScript architect Douglas Crockford delivered a series of public lectures on the JavaScript programming language at Yahoo!. YUI Theater recorded and transcribed each of the five lectures.”
Volume 1: The Early Years
Chapter 2: And Then There Was JavaScript
Act III: Function the Ultimate
Episode IV: The Metamorphosis of Ajax
Part 5: The End of All Things
